Just how much does SR-22 insurance price?

The price of SR-22 insurance can vary widely based on numerous variables such as an individual's driving record, the factor for the SR-22 requirement, and the state where the motorist lives. The immediate financial impact can be found in the form of a filing fee, which usually ranges from $15 to $25. Nevertheless, the more substantial price originates from the predicted increase in auto insurance rate. The declaration of a policy lapse leading to a requirement for SR-22 draws the representation of the car driver as high threat in the eyes of auto insurance carriers. A high-risk tag could associate significantly to the hike in month-to-month rates.

Further making complex the cost estimation is the sort of coverage really needed. While a non-owner car insurance policy might cost less than an owner's policy, the explicit need for a raised amount of protection can intensify premiums. The majority of states mandate a minimum quantity of liability insurance coverage, including both bodily injury and property damage liability, of which a reasonable amount should be shown in the insurance policy packed with the SR-22 form. To add fuel to the fire, in some states like Florida and Virginia, FR-44 insurance, which needs also greater liability insurance coverage, could be a required. In short, while the real price of submitting an SR-22 kind is relatively reduced, the indirect prices resulting from its impact on auto insurance rates and liability insurance requirements can create a hole in your pocket.

What's the distinction between SR-22 and FR-44?

SR-22 and FR-44 are both types of insurance certifications used by states to verify a car driver's financial responsibility and ensure they fulfill the corresponding state's minimal auto insurance requirements. The considerable distinction in between these certificates primarily depends on the purpose they serve and the liability limits. With an SR-22, often required for people with Drunk drivings or serious driving offenses, the liability requirements are similar to those of an ordinary auto insurance policy. This qualification can be obtained by adding it to a current policy or by safeguarding a non-owner policy if the person doesn't possess an auto.

FR-44, on the other hand, is specific to 2 states-- Virginia and Florida, and includes greater liability limits, particularly for bodily injury liability. It's generally mandated for people requiring a hardship license after a substantial driving offense, such as a drunk driving where injury or substantial residential or commercial property damages happened. Additionally, FR-44 filing period is typically longer and the average price higher than that of SR-22, due to the increased insurance coverage it needs. What happens if an SR-22 insurance policy is terminated?

The termination of an SR-22 insurance policy can typically result in serious effects. When a policyholder's SR-22 insurance is canceled - whether because of non-payment, policy lapse, or any other factor - insurance carriers have an obligation to signal the proper state authorities about this adjustment. This is completed by submitting an SR-26 kind, which effectively symbolizes the end of the insurance holder's SR-22 insurance protection.

Once the proper state authorities have been alerted of the cancellation of SR-22 insurance, the influenced driver's license might potentially be put on hold again. This results from the authorities' requirement to make sure that the vehicle drivers are constantly guaranteed while they are having the SR-22 requirement. Exactly what is SR22 insurance?

SR22 insurance is a certification of financial responsibility that is needed by some states for high-risk drivers. It's not an insurance policy itself, however a record supplied by your insurance company that shows you have liability coverage on your cars and truck insurance policy.

How does SR-22 insurance work?

SR-22 insurance functions as a proof of auto insurance. If you're needed to have an SR-22 and you currently have automobile insurance, you'll just need to add it to your existing plan.

Who are the individuals that really need SR-22 insurance?

SR-22 insurance is generally needed for car drivers who've been founded guilty of a DUI, DRUNK DRIVING, reckless driving, driving without insurance, or other major traffic violations.

Just how can I get SR-22 insurance?

You can obtain SR-22 insurance by calling your vehicle insurance company. They will include it to your existing policy and afterwards file the SR-22 form with the state in your place.

How much time does it take to protect SR-22 insurance?

The length of time it takes to protect SR-22 insurance depends on the insurance company, but it's generally a fast process once you have actually acquired the required coverage.

What are the fees connected with SR-22 insurance?

The price of SR-22 insurance differs by state and insurance company. There is usually a fee to submit the SR-22 form, and your insurance premiums might increase as a result of the high-risk condition.

Is it possible to purchase an SR-22 insurance policy online?

Yes, lots of insurance companies allow you to purchase SR-22 insurance on the internet. Nonetheless, you might require to speak with an agent to finalize the process.

Which states call for SR-22 insurance?

Needs for SR-22 insurance vary by state. Not all states call for SR-22 insurance, so it's crucial to examine local policies.

How much time is SR-22 insurance generally needed?

The requirement for SR-22 insurance normally lasts for concerning three years, yet it can differ depending upon the state and the seriousness of the driving offense.

What's the distinction in between SR-22 and FR-44?

Both SR-22 and FR-44 are forms of financial responsibility that give evidence of auto insurance. The major difference is that FR-44 is needed in Florida and Virginia for vehicle drivers founded guilty of a DUI and typically needs greater liability limits than the SR-22.

What are the consequences of having an SR-22 insurance policy terminated?

If an SR-22 insurance policy is canceled or gaps, your insurer is required to alert the state, which can result in the suspension of your driver's license. It's vital to preserve SR-22 insurance for the full needed duration to prevent further fines.
